Warning Signs You Need Rental Property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ring water damage can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even property loss. That’s why it’s essential to catch these warning signs early and address them quickly. Here are some common signs that show you need rental property water damage restoration: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your rental property,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and provide a solution to remove it.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on the ceiling or walls can show a leak or water damage. If you notice any water stains,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or excessive moisture. If you notice any warping or buckling, it’s essential to address it qu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or excessive moisture. If you notice any peeling paint or wallpaper, it’s essential to address it qu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ks can show a water damage issue. If you notice any unusual sounds or leaks,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ly to prevent further damage.

Visible Water Damage or Leaks

Visible water damage or leaks can show a severe issue that needs immediate attention. If you notice any visible water damage or leaks, it’s essential to address it qu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
